一文读懂:如何用uni-app和百度AI OCR打造出证照识别神器
2023-10-09 04:03:38
OCR技术赋能日常:uni-app与百度AI OCR强强联合
前言
在当今信息爆炸的时代,身份证、营业执照乃至文字识别已成为我们日常生活中的不可或缺的利器。这些技术的背后,离不开强大的OCR(光学字符识别)技术的支撑。对于广大开发人员而言,想要将OCR功能集成到项目中,以往需要投入大量时间和精力学习复杂的SDK。但现在,随着uni-app与百度AI OCR API的强强联手,一切都变得轻而易举!
uni-app:跨平台开发利器
uni-app是一个采用Vue.js开发跨平台应用的框架。凭借着简单易用、一次开发多端运行的特性,uni-app备受开发者的青睐。它支持多种平台,包括App、H5和小程序,开发者只需开发一次代码,便可覆盖所有主流平台。
百度AI OCR:强大的OCR识别平台
百度AI OCR API是一个功能强大的OCR识别平台,能够轻松识别各种类型的证件和文字,包括身份证、营业执照、名片和车牌。其识别准确率高,为开发者提供了可靠稳定的OCR解决方案。
uni-app与百度AI OCR的完美结合
将uni-app与百度AI OCR结合使用,您将享受到以下优势:
- 跨平台支持: uni-app支持App、H5、小程序等多种平台,开发一次即可覆盖所有主流平台。
- 强大识别能力: 百度AI OCR API支持身份证、营业执照、名片、车牌等多种证件和文字的识别,识别准确率高。
- 便捷易用: uni-app与百度AI OCR API都提供了完善的文档和示例,上手非常容易。
使用uni-app与百度AI OCR进行身份证识别
下面,我们以身份证识别为例,一步一步讲解如何使用uni-app与百度AI OCR:
- 注册百度AI账号并创建应用
首先,需要注册一个百度AI账号并创建一个应用。在应用管理页面,获取AppID和API Key。
- 安装uni-app并创建项目
安装uni-app并创建一个新的项目。
- 引入百度AI OCR SDK
在项目中引入百度AI OCR SDK:
import BaiduOcr from 'baidu-ocr'
- 初始化百度AI OCR
初始化百度AI OCR:
BaiduOcr.init({
appId: '您的AppId',
apiKey: '您的ApiKey'
})
- 调用身份证识别接口
调用身份证识别接口:
BaiduOcr.idCardRecognize('正面或反面照片路径', (res) => {
console.log(res)
})
其他OCR功能
除了身份证识别外,uni-app与百度AI OCR还支持营业执照识别、名片识别、车牌识别等多种识别功能。详情请参阅百度AI OCR官方文档。
总结
uni-app与百度AI OCR的强强联手,为开发者提供了便捷、高效的证件和文字识别解决方案。如果您正在寻找一种简单易用、跨平台支持的OCR识别工具,那么uni-app与百度AI OCR绝对是您的最佳选择。
常见问题解答
- uni-app的优势是什么?
uni-app的优势在于一次开发,多端运行,支持App、H5、小程序等多种平台。
- 百度AI OCR的识别能力如何?
百度AI OCR支持身份证、营业执照、名片、车牌等多种证件和文字的识别,识别准确率高。
- 使用uni-app与百度AI OCR的步骤有哪些?
步骤包括注册百度AI账号、安装uni-app、引入百度AI OCR SDK、初始化百度AI OCR、调用身份证识别接口等。
- uni-app与百度AI OCR支持哪些识别功能?
除了身份证识别外,还支持营业执照识别、名片识别、车牌识别等多种识别功能。
- 如何获取百度AI OCR的AppID和API Key?
注册百度AI账号并创建一个应用后,在应用管理页面获取AppID和API Key。